Norwegian Cod Liver Oil
Cod Liver Oil consist of omega 3 fatty acids that may help with high blood pressure, heart disease, arthritis, breast cancer, psoriasis, eczema, weight loss, multiple sclerosis, brain function, PMS, and can be used with any nutritional program. Dale Alexander Norwegian Cod Liver Oil is a rich and most economical source of the biologically active Omega-3 class fatty acids EPA (Eicosapentaenoic Acid) and DHA (Docosahexaenoic Acid).
